ALSTOM Wins More Than 100 M Orders For Power Generation Equipment

ALSTOM has been awarded
turnkey contracts to supply a boiler island for a combined
cycle plant in Hungary, and a waste-to-energy Power Plant in
Germany.

  • The HRSG (Heat
    Recovery Steam Generator) island contract for the Kispest
    power plant in Hungary was signed with FORTUM Engineering
    Company who is the Engineering Procurement and Construction
    (EPC) Contractor, Budapest Erömü RT being the end
    customer.

The combined-cycle
power plant is located at Kispest in the district of
Budapest. In addition to design and manufacture of the
vertical natural circulation HRSG, ALSTOM will be responsible
for erection, commissioning and start-up.

  • The waste-to-energy
    contract in Germany was placed by architect engineer, TRABA
    Germany.

The power plant will
be built on a green field location in lower Saxony and will
consist of 2 units of 14 t/h each. The two units are
scheduled for commissioning in June 2005.

ALSTOM will supply the
two units on a turnkey basis, including key components such
as the boiler, steam turbine and air cooling system. In
addition, ALSTOM will be responsible for overall engineering,
civil works, site erection and commissioning of all
mechanical and electrical systems.
